Output 8c5fdeab5f3bd27613a15c42be900976ca96d297c6531df32a14ab4949945bd5:1

value
2520864
script pubkey
OP_0 OP_PUSHBYTES_20 96ab0a4c305847935dfbd83a2009ee4000654266
address
ltc1qj64s5npstprexh0mmqazqz0wgqqx2snxj6ajj2
transaction
8c5fdeab5f3bd27613a15c42be900976ca96d297c6531df32a14ab4949945bd5
spent
true